What Are Ovens with Hobs?
Ovens with hobs, likewise called mix ovens, are kitchen devices that incorporate both an oven and a stovetop into one unit. They can be powered by electricity or gas and be available in different setups, sizes, and styles. This double functionality allows for a more effective use of kitchen area, specifically in smaller homes or apartments.

These home appliances can be found in various configurations based on the kind of hob and oven functions. Here are the primary types:
1. Gas Ovens with Gas HobsProvides high-temperature cooking and immediate heat.Deals precise temperature control.2. Electric Ovens with Electric HobsTypically function smooth ceramic glass surface areas for simple cleaning.Generally thought about more secure, especially in homes with children.3. Induction Ovens with Induction HobsHeat is created directly in the cookware, making it energy-efficient and quick to respond.Provides a cool cooking surface area and does not warm up the kitchen as much as conventional ranges.4. Are ovens with hobs ideal for little cooking areas?
Yes, they are ideal for small cooking areas as they integrate 2 home appliances into one, conserving important area.
2. Can I set up an oven with a hob over an existing kitchen counter?
It depends upon the design; numerous systems can change countertops, however professional setup is suggested for safety reasons.

What security features should I search for?
Security lock features, automatic shut-off, and residual heat indications are essential qualities for making sure safe cooking.
5. Do ovens with hobs require unique ventilation?
Yes, appropriate ventilation is vital, especially for gas designs. Guarantee your kitchen is ventilated to avoid gas buildup.
